Why Livability Is the Foundation of Resale Value

When people talk about real estate value, they often focus on numbers:

  • Purchase price

  • Market appreciation

  • Interest rates

  • Comparable sales

But behind every real estate transaction is something much simpler:

People choose homes based on how they live.

This is why livability—the everyday functionality and comfort of a home—is one of the most powerful drivers of long-term property value.

A home that supports daily life well will almost always attract buyers. And homes that attract buyers consistently maintain stronger resale value.


What Is Livability in Real Estate?

Livability refers to how well a home and its surroundings support everyday life.

It includes factors such as:

  • Functional layout

  • Comfortable living spaces

  • Access to schools, parks, and amenities

  • Quiet and safe neighborhoods

  • Convenient commuting options

  • Practical storage and usable square footage

While design trends and market conditions change, human needs remain remarkably consistent.

People want homes that make life easier.


Homes Are Ultimately About Daily Life

Real estate decisions are rarely purely financial.

Most buyers imagine their routines inside the home:

  • Morning coffee in the kitchen

  • Children doing homework in the living room

  • Family dinners and gatherings

  • Quiet evenings after work

If a property supports these routines smoothly, it becomes more desirable.

If the layout disrupts daily life—poor traffic flow, lack of privacy, insufficient storage—buyers may hesitate even if the home looks beautiful.

Livability connects a property to real life.


Livability Expands the Buyer Pool

One of the key drivers of resale value is how many potential buyers are interested in the property.

Homes with strong livability appeal to a wider range of buyers because they meet common lifestyle needs.

Features that expand buyer appeal include:

  • Three or more bedrooms

  • Practical open living spaces

  • Dedicated storage areas

  • Flexible rooms for offices or guests

  • Comfortable outdoor spaces

When a home fits the lifestyle of many different households, resale demand remains strong.

More demand generally leads to stronger price stability.


Functional Design Matters More Than Style

Style can change quickly.

What feels modern today may feel dated in ten years.

But functional design remains valuable for decades.

Buyers consistently appreciate:

  • Natural light in living areas

  • Logical room flow

  • Bedrooms separated from noisy areas

  • Convenient kitchen layouts

  • Efficient use of square footage

These structural features are difficult and expensive to change after construction.

That’s why experienced buyers prioritize layout over decoration.


Location Plays a Major Role in Livability

Livability is not only about the home itself but also about the surrounding environment.

Neighborhood characteristics strongly influence how people experience daily life.

Buyers often look for areas that offer:

  • Good schools

  • Parks and recreational spaces

  • Safe and quiet streets

  • Convenient access to shopping and services

  • Reasonable commuting distances

Communities like Marietta and Woodstock have grown in popularity partly because they combine residential comfort with access to major employment centers and community amenities.

When a location supports everyday life well, housing demand tends to remain consistent.


Livability Creates Long-Term Demand

Market trends come and go, but livability remains relevant across generations.

Even when market conditions slow or interest rates rise, buyers still prioritize homes that make life comfortable.

In contrast, properties with poor livability—awkward layouts, inconvenient locations, or limited functionality—often struggle during slower markets.

When buyers become more selective, the homes with strong everyday appeal stand out.

Livability protects value.


Livability Reduces Turnover

Homes that function well for their owners tend to keep residents longer.

Lower turnover benefits neighborhoods because:

  • Homes remain better maintained

  • Communities become more stable

  • Local demand remains steady

Stable neighborhoods often develop stronger reputations over time, which further supports property values.


Livability Supports Long-Term Ownership

Another reason livability matters is that it encourages longer ownership periods.

When homeowners feel comfortable in their space, they are less likely to move frequently.

Long-term ownership has several benefits:

  • More time for property appreciation

  • Greater community stability

  • Less exposure to short-term market fluctuations

In this way, livability indirectly contributes to financial performance.


Final Thoughts

Resale value is not only determined by market conditions or timing.

It is shaped by something much more fundamental: how well a home supports the people who live in it.

Homes with strong livability tend to offer:

  • Functional layouts

  • Comfortable everyday spaces

  • Convenient locations

  • Broad buyer appeal

  • Stable neighborhood environments

These qualities create lasting demand across different market cycles.

Because at the end of the day, real estate is not just about property—it’s about people and how they live.

And the homes that support real life the best often become the ones that hold their value the longest.
